Fullname:
OSCAR (O) JOHNSON
Service #:
106316
Rank:
Private
Unit:
Canadian Infantry (Saskatchewan Regiment)
Date of Death:
7 April 1917
Cemetery:
NINE ELMS MILITARY CEMETERY (France)
